Common Names
Click on the language to view common names.
Common Names in English:
Asian Brown Tortoise, Asian Giant Tortoise, Asian Tortoise, Black Giant Tortoise, Brown Tortoise, Burmese Brown Tortoise, Burmese Mountain Tortoise, Six-Legged Tortoise
Common Names in French:
Tortue Brune
Common Names in German:
Braune Hinterindische Landschildkrote

Unambiguous Synonyms
- Geochelone /i> (Manouria) Emys — Alderton 1988
- Geochelone emys Alderton 1988
- Geochelone emys Pritchard 1967
- Manouria emys /i> (Schlegel & S. Müller, 1844)
- Manouria emys /i> (Schlegel and Müller, 1844)
- Manouria emys — Cox Et Al. 1998: 133
- Manouria emys — Manthey & Grossmann 1997: 457
- Manouria emys — Obst 1985
- Manouria fusca Gray 1854
- Manouria fusca — Gray 1855: 68
- Manouria fusca Gray 1861: 215
- Teleopus luxatus Le Conte 1854
- Testudo emydoides DUMÉRIL BIBRON & DUMÉRIL 1851 /i> (Nom. Subst.)
- Testudo emys — Boulenger 1889
- Testudo emys SCHLEGEL & MÜLLER /i> (In Temminck) 1844
